Frank Sinatra parody from "The Affair of the Counterfeit Crooner" story in the comic book Rangers Comics #17 (June 1944).
This popular crooner is kidnapped and impersonated (poorly) by mobsters so they can rob a high society charity bazaar. Boo! Sultry Glory Forbes, vigilante, and her comic relief pal Skipper Costello settle their hash.
